Background
  • Currently a postdoctoral research fellow at the University of New South Wales (UNSW), with research interests including: 1. Graph-enhanced foundation models for data preparation and management; 2. Multimodal data preparation and management; 3. Reinforced data training and quality optimization; 4. Explainable data preparation and interdisciplinary application, especially in quantum error correction, marketing strategy, biological drug design, financial security, and more.
